  515.  Mr. Ring  Information on Michael Ring  Zoom on Michael Ring   asked the Minister for Community, Rural and Gaeltacht Affairs  Information on Éamon Ó Cuív  Zoom on Éamon Ó Cuív   the position with regard to a group (details supplied) in County Mayo; their future participation in the delivery of rural development programmes; the changes made in the areas that they cover; if a final decision has been made in this regard; if so, the action that will be taken in relation to this group;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[35434/06]

Minister for Community, Rural and Gaeltacht Affairs (Éamon Ó Cuív): Information on Éamon Ó Cuív  Zoom on Éamon Ó Cuív  As indicated to the House in earlier replies to this topic, the cohesion process aims to streamline the way in which local, community and rural development programmes are delivered on behalf of the Department. The group referred to by the Deputy delivers rural development programmes on behalf of Western Rural Development Company in parts of North Mayo and West Sligo. I have expressed the view to the local delivery agencies in Co. Sligo and Co. Mayo that a unified overarching structure based around county boundaries in counties Sligo and Mayo, including West Sligo would best achieve cohesion objectives. Western Rural Development Company has indicated to my Department that it accepts this view. However, the optimum structure for delivery of local, community and rural development programmes in North Mayo is still under consideration.
